Карта сайта Kansoftware
НОВОСТИУСЛУГИРЕШЕНИЯКОНТАКТЫ
KANSoftWare

Устранение ошибки "Internal Error EVA 1528" в Delphi 7: Пошаговое руководство по настройке удаленной отладки

Delphi , Программа и Интерфейс , Исследование программ

Ошибка "Internal Error EVA 1528" может возникать в среде разработки Delphi 7 при работе с компонентом BORdbg70. Эта проблема часто связана с неправильной настройкой удаленной отладки или с проблемами в самом компоненте BORdbg70.dll.

Причины возникновения ошибки

Ошибка "Internal Error EVA 1528" может быть вызвана несколькими причинами, включая:

  1. Ошибки в настройках проекта или в самом компоненте BORdbg70.dll.
  2. Проблемы с совместимостью между компонентами и версией среды Delphi.
  3. Повреждение файлов проекта или библиотеки.

Как настроить удаленную отладку?

Для решения проблемы, описанной в контексте, необходимо правильно настроить удаленную отладку. Следуйте этим шагам:

  1. Подключение отладчика к проекту В настройках проекта включите отладчик, выбрав "Project" → "Options" → "Debugger Options" и добавьте путь к исполняемому файлу отладчика.

  2. Настройка удаленного компьютера Установите на целевой машине необходимые компоненты для удаленной отладки.

  3. Проверка конфигурации Убедитесь, что все конфигурации клиент-сервер для удаленной отладки корректно настроены, включая права доступа и сетевые настройки.

Процедура диагностики и устранения ошибки

Для начала следует проверить, не повреждены ли файлы проекта или библиотеки BORdbg70.dll. Восстановление оригинальных файлов может решить проблему. Если это не помогает, необходимо провести следующие шаги:

  1. Проверка версий Убедитесь, что используемые версии Delphi и BORdbg70 совместимы.

  2. Очистка проекта Попробуйте очистить проект и заново собрать его.

  3. Локальная отладка Попробуйте запустить локальную отладку на вашем рабочем компьютере, чтобы выявить возможные проблемы в коде.

  4. Логи и отчеты Используйте встроенные средства Delphi для просмотра журналов и отчетов, чтобы выявить дополнительные подсказки по ошибке.

  5. Обновление компонентов Установите последние обновления для Delphi и BORdbg70, если они доступны.

Подтвержденный ответ

В контексте обсуждения пользователя, который столкнулся с ошибкой "Internal Error EVA 1528", подтвержденный ответ заключается в том, что проблема, скорее всего, связана с неправильной настройкой удаленной отладки. Это подтверждается примером настройки удаленной отладки на Stack Overflow, где описана процедура конфигурации сессии удаленной отладки для сборок DLL в Delphi 7.

Альтернативный ответ и примеры кода

Если предыдущие шаги не решат проблему, можно рассмотреть альтернативные варианты:

  • Использование другого отладчика: Иногда смена отладчика может помочь, так как разные инструменты имеют свои особенности в обнаружении ошибок.
  • Ручная проверка кода: Используйте Object Pascal для написания простых тестовых функций, чтобы проверить отдельные части кода на наличие ошибок.
program CheckDLL;
{$APPTYPE CONSOLE}
uses
  System.SysUtils;

procedure TestFunction;
begin
  // Вставьте код, который вы хотите проверить, здесь
end;

begin
  TestFunction;
  Readln;
end.

Этот простой консольный пример позволяет проверить отдельные функции вашего проекта вне контекста BORdbg70.dll.

Заключение

Устранение ошибки "Internal Error EVA 1528" в Delphi 7 требует внимательного подхода и понимания процесса отладки. Следуя инструкциям и проверяя каждый шаг, вы сможете локализовать проблему и найти решение. Если проблема сохраняется, обратитесь к документации или сообществу разработчиков, которые могут предложить дополнительные решения или обновления, связанные с вашей специфической проблемой и версией Delphi.

Создано по материалам из источника по ссылке.

Пошаговое руководство по настройке удаленной отладки для устранения ошибки 'Internal Error EVA 1528' в среде разработки Delphi 7.


Комментарии и вопросы

Получайте свежие новости и обновления по Object Pascal, Delphi и Lazarus прямо в свой смартфон. Подпишитесь на наш Telegram-канал delphi_kansoftware и будьте в курсе последних тенденций в разработке под Linux, Windows, Android и iOS




Материалы статей собраны из открытых источников, владелец сайта не претендует на авторство. Там где авторство установить не удалось, материал подаётся без имени автора. В случае если Вы считаете, что Ваши права нарушены, пожалуйста, свяжитесь с владельцем сайта.


:: Главная :: Исследование программ ::


реклама


©KANSoftWare (разработка программного обеспечения, создание программ, создание интерактивных сайтов), 2007
Top.Mail.Ru

Время компиляции файла: 2024-12-22 20:14:06
2025-02-05 14:52:12/0.0057780742645264/1